The range of the function \(f(x)=\frac{x-3}{5-x}, x \neq 5\) is
- A \(\mathrm{R}-\{1\}\)
- B \(\mathrm{R}-\{-5\}\)
- C \(\mathrm{R}-\{5\}\)
- D \(\mathrm{R}-\{-1\}\)
Answer & Solution
Correct Answer
(D) \(\mathrm{R}-\{-1\}\)
Step-by-step Solution
Detailed explanation
(A)
We have \(y=\frac{x-3}{5-x}\) \(\therefore 5 y-x y=x-3 \Rightarrow x+x y=5 y+3\) \(\therefore x=\frac{5 y+3}{1+y}\) Hence Range \(=R-\{-1\}\)
